ArgumentMetadataFactoryTest
extends TestCase
Table of Contents
-
$factory
: ArgumentMetadataFactory
-
testBasicTypesSignature()
: mixed
-
testNullableTypesSignature()
: mixed
-
testSignature1()
: mixed
-
testSignature2()
: mixed
-
testSignature3()
: mixed
-
testSignature4()
: mixed
-
testSignature5()
: mixed
-
testVariadicSignature()
: mixed
-
setUp()
: mixed
-
signature1()
: mixed
-
signature2()
: mixed
-
signature3()
: mixed
-
signature4()
: mixed
-
signature5()
: mixed
testBasicTypesSignature()
public
testBasicTypesSignature() : mixed
-
requires
-
Return values
mixed
—
testNullableTypesSignature()
public
testNullableTypesSignature() : mixed
-
requires
-
Return values
mixed
—
testSignature1()
public
testSignature1() : mixed
Return values
mixed
—
testSignature2()
public
testSignature2() : mixed
Return values
mixed
—
testSignature3()
public
testSignature3() : mixed
Return values
mixed
—
testSignature4()
public
testSignature4() : mixed
Return values
mixed
—
testSignature5()
public
testSignature5() : mixed
Return values
mixed
—
testVariadicSignature()
public
testVariadicSignature() : mixed
-
requires
-
Return values
mixed
—
setUp()
protected
setUp() : mixed
Return values
mixed
—
signature1()
private
signature1(self $foo, array<string|int, mixed> $bar, callable $baz) : mixed
Parameters
-
$foo
: self
-
-
$bar
: array<string|int, mixed>
-
-
$baz
: callable
-
Return values
mixed
—
signature2()
private
signature2([self $foo = null ][, FakeClassThatDoesNotExist $bar = null ][, ImportedAndFake $baz = null ]) : mixed
Parameters
-
$foo
: self
= null
-
-
$bar
: FakeClassThatDoesNotExist
= null
-
-
$baz
: ImportedAndFake
= null
-
Return values
mixed
—
signature3()
private
signature3(FakeClassThatDoesNotExist $bar, ImportedAndFake $baz) : mixed
Parameters
-
$bar
: FakeClassThatDoesNotExist
-
-
$baz
: ImportedAndFake
-
Return values
mixed
—
signature4()
private
signature4([mixed $foo = 'default' ][, mixed $bar = 500 ][, mixed $baz = [] ]) : mixed
Parameters
-
$foo
: mixed
= 'default'
-
-
$bar
: mixed
= 500
-
-
$baz
: mixed
= []
-
Return values
mixed
—
signature5()
private
signature5([array<string|int, mixed> $foo = null ][, mixed $bar = null ]) : mixed
Parameters
-
$foo
: array<string|int, mixed>
= null
-
-
$bar
: mixed
= null
-
Return values
mixed
—